What to check before for pre-war buildings near the B26 bus in Brooklyn

  • Confirm the commute you need: ask for the nearest cross street to the B26 stop and test the route at your travel time.
  • Verify building details that matter in older homes: ask about heating method, hot-water setup, elevator reliability, and window/insulation upgrades.
  • Use the B26 filter as a starting point, not a guarantee: traffic noise and walking distance vary block by block.
  • If you’re considering a move-in date, ask about timelines for repairs, move-in paperwork, and any administrative fees beyond the advertised rent.
  • Because these are pre-war buildings, review building policies in writing (laundry access, storage, package handling, and pest-prevention practices) and ask who to contact when issues come up.
